i m no good for advice for evaluations / gradings as i ve only ever done 2 ! :? :roll:
the KNN gradings last Sept ., & Springos BSPA evaluation in March & they are very different to "showring" showing so i ll be looking for help & advise off you lot :wink: :D
but what i would reasure you with is in the tiny 2 outing experience i ve had at 2 very different evaluations :? :roll: ......at both everyone was friendly & helpful , clearly explained exactly what they want you to do ( and seemed happy to go over it repeatedly until i grasped exactly what they meant!!!!! :oops: :oops: :oops: :lol: ). They just want to see your horses at thier best & will help you to be able to show them what they need to see to evaluate them . you ll have the ring to yourself for your evaluation so your horse / foal isn t compared directly against another as it would be in a show ring 8) its a similar situation to a dressage test :roll: ....i supose :wink:
